TotalEnergies SE company logo
TotalEnergies SE logo

TotalEnergies SE (TTE)

Profile

Company profile for TotalEnergies SE (TTE)
MetricValue
Full NameTotalEnergies SE
TickerNYSE: TTE
ExchangeNYSE
SectorEnergy
IndustryOil & Gas Integrated
CountryFrance
IPO
IndexesNot included
Websitetotalenergies.com
Employees62,796

Key Metrics

TotalEnergies SE Key Details
MetricDateValue
Price$66.51
Price, 1D Change+1.67%
Market Cap$143B
TTM Dividend Yield5.75%
PE Ratio10.61
Beta0.50
Revenue$196B
Revenue, 1Y Change-10.66%
EPS$6.81
EPS, 1Y Change-22.51%

Chart

Add series to chart(max: 6)
Series
SUGGESTED SERIES
TotalEnergies SE chart

Events

TotalEnergies SE Events
MetricDateValue
Next Earnings
Last Qtr. Earnings
Last Ann. Earnings
Last Ex-Dividend$1.00
Next Ex-Dividend$1.00
Last Split2:1
Next SplitN/AN/A
Last Ticker ChangeTOT
Next Ticker ChangeN/AN/A

🔒 Log In To Unlock Full Data

Estimates

TTE Estimates
MetricDateValue
EPS$6.81
EPS Estimate-
EPS Est. Change-
Revenue$195.61B
Revenue Estimate$179.02B
Revenue Est. Change-8.48%
Current Price$66.51
Price Target-$65.00
Price Tgt. Change--2.27%

🔒 Log In To Unlock Full Data

EPS

TTE EPS reported versus estimate values
YearEstimateReportedSurprise / Exp.
$9.55$8.79-8.00%
$7.68$6.81-11.33%
-N/A-
-N/A-
TTE EPS reported versus estimate values chart

Revenue

TTE revenue reported versus estimate values chart
YearEstimateReportedSurprise / Exp.
$250.38B$218.95B-12.56%
$202.02B$195.61B-3.17%
$179.02BN/A-8.48%
$171.07BN/A-12.54%
TTE revenue reported versus estimate values chart

🔒 Log In To Unlock Full Data

Performance

TTE Performance
MetricDateValue
Price, 1Y+20.75%
Price, 3Y+7.14%
Market Cap, 1Y+15.18%
Market Cap, 3Y-7.43%
Revenue, 1Y-10.66%
Revenue, 3Y+5.94%
EPS, 1Y-22.51%
EPS, 3Y+12.43%

🔒 Log In To Unlock Full Data

Technical Indicators

TTE Technical Indicators
MetricDateValue
Current Price$66.51
SMA 200$61.58
SMA 200 vs Price-7.42%
SMA 50$64.38
SMA 50 vs Price-3.21%
Beta0.50
ATR$0.88
14-Day RSI59.23
10-Day Volatility11.88%
1-Year Volatility22.82%

Dividends

TTE Dividends
MetricDateValue
Last Paid$1.00
Upcoming$1.00
Dividend Yield5.03%
Total Dividend$3.35
Dividends Paid$7.72B
Payout Ratio48.14%

🔒 Log In To Unlock Full Data

Income & Profitability

TTE Income & Profitability
MetricDateValue
Revenue$195.61B
EPS$6.81
Gross Profit$24.11B
Gross Margin12.33%
Operating Profit$24.92B
Operating Margin12.74%
Net Income$16.03B
Net Margin8.20%
EBITDA$37.09B

🔒 Log In To Unlock Full Data

Financial Health

TTE Financial Health
MetricDateValue
Debt To Equity0.45
Current Ratio1.10
Quick Ratio0.88
-
F-Score6
Altman Z-Score2.19

Valuations

TTE Valuations
MetricDateValue
PE Ratio10.61
PS Ratio0.78
PB Ratio1.24
EV/EBITDA5.03
Enterprise ValueN/A-

Balance Sheet

TTE Balance Sheet
MetricDateValue
Book Value$117.86B
Cash & Equivalents$32.38B
Total Assets$285.49B
Current Assets$96.57B
Total Liabilities$165.23B
Current Liabilities$87.96B
Total Debt$53.56B
Short Term Debt$10.02B
Accounts Payable$39.93B

Expenses

TTE Expenses
MetricDateValue
Total Expenses$179.85B
Operating Expenses-$810.00M
Cost Of Goods Sold$171.50B
SG&A$0.00
D&A$13.11B
Interest Expense$0.00
Income Tax$10.78B

Cash Flow

TTE Cash Flow
MetricDateValue
CFO$30.85B
CFI-$17.40B
CFF-$14.36B
Capex$14.91B
Free Cash Flow$15.95B

Recent analyst updates

TTE Recent analyst updates
MetricDateValue
JP Morgan
Piper Sandler
Scotiabank
Piper Sandler
Piper Sandler
Piper Sandler
Piper Sandler
Morgan Stanley
Scotiabank
Citigroup

Analyst sentiment

Sentiment over the past month
TTE analyst sentiment distribution chart

Institutional ownership

Largest institutional holders by ownership percentage
TTE institutional ownership distribution chart

Screeners with TTE

Data Sources & References

  1. TTE Official Website www.totalenergies.com
  2. Most Recent Quarterly Report (10-Q) www.sec.gov/Archives/edgar/data/879764/000110465925103965/0001104659-25-103965-index.htm
  3. Most Recent Annual Report (10-K) www.sec.gov/Archives/edgar/data/879764/000110465925029751/0001104659-25-029751-index.htm
  4. TTE Profile on Yahoo Finance finance.yahoo.com/quote/TTE
  5. TTE Profile on NASDAQ.com www.nasdaq.com/market-activity/stocks/tte

FAQ

  • What is the ticker symbol for TotalEnergies SE?

    The ticker symbol for TotalEnergies SE is NYSE:TTE

  • Does TotalEnergies SE pay dividends?

    Yes, TotalEnergies SE pays dividends. The last payment was $1.00, with an ex-dividend date on December 31, 2025

  • What sector is TotalEnergies SE in?

    TotalEnergies SE is in the Energy sector

  • What industry is TotalEnergies SE in?

    TotalEnergies SE is in the Oil & Gas Integrated industry

  • What country is TotalEnergies SE based in?

    TotalEnergies SE is headquartered in France

  • When did TotalEnergies SE go public?

    TotalEnergies SE initial public offering (IPO) was on October 25, 1991

  • Is TotalEnergies SE in the S&P 500?

    No, TotalEnergies SE is not included in the S&P 500 index

  • Is TotalEnergies SE in the NASDAQ 100?

    No, TotalEnergies SE is not included in the NASDAQ 100 index

  • Is TotalEnergies SE in the Dow Jones?

    No, TotalEnergies SE is not included in the Dow Jones index

  • When was TotalEnergies SE last earnings report?

    TotalEnergies SE's most recent earnings report was on October 30, 2025

  • When does TotalEnergies SE report earnings?

    The next expected earnings date for TotalEnergies SE is February 11, 2026